Software Engineer (100%) - AI & Pediatric Data Science

2-year position, starting date: Summer/Fall 2025 or as agreed (with possibility of extension)

Are you passionate about building infrastructure that fuels cutting-edge research? Join us at the University of Basel and help shape the data and AI backbone for making a real-world impact in child health.
We are looking for a proactive and skilled Software Engineer to join the newly forming research group Analytics and Informatics for Child Health (AICH) at the Department of Biomedical Engineering. The position is embedded in the Basel Research Centre for Child Health (BRCCH) - a dynamic, interdisciplinary environment where engineers, clinicians, and scientists collaborate to solve challenges in pediatric healthcare.
As a core member of the team, you will play a key role in supporting AI/ML research by building and maintaining robust infrastructure, developing research tools, and enabling scalable data pipelines for working with sensitive clinical datasets.

Your position

  • Set up, manage, and maintain high-performance and cloud-based computing infrastructure (e.g., SLURM, Kubernetes, Docker)
  • Design, develop and maintain data pipelines for clinical data sources (EHR, imaging, sensor data)
  • Build and support software tools and prototypes used in AI/ML research projects, including decision support tools for clinical use
  • Collaborate with researchers to optimize training workflows and deployment
  • Ensure compliance with data privacy and security protocols
  • Act as a technical partner to AI researchers and clinical collaborators
  • Set up and maintain the group website and contribute to the digital presence of the lab

Your profile

  • Bachelor's or Master's degree in Computer Science, Software Engineering, Data Engineering, or a related field
  • Strong programming skills (Python, shell scripting; C++/Java a plus)
  • Experience with cluster, cloud and containerized infrastructure (HPC, Kubernetes, Docker, AWS, Azure, or GCP)
  • Experience with AI/ML workflows, big data processing, and deployment pipelines (weights&biases, MLFlow etc)
  • Experience with using website Content Management Systems (CMS) such as Wordpress or Drupal to deploy websites
  • Familiarity with healthcare or biomedical data is an advantage
  • Team player with a hands-on mindset and excellent problem-solving skills
  • Ability to work independently and take initiative in a research-driven environment
  • Willingness to proactively propose technical ideas and solutions that enhance research and infrastructure
  • Fluent in English

We offer you

  • A collaborative, interdisciplinary environment at the interface of AI, engineering, and healthcare
  • AI, engineering, and healthcare
  • Close interaction with clinicians and AI researchers working on high-impact pediatric health projects
  • Access to unique clinical datasets and cutting-edge infrastructure
  • Opportunities for professional growth, including learning in AI/ML and cloud/data engineering
  • Competitive salary
  • A chance to work in Basel, a vibrant international hub for life sciences and technology

Application / Contact
 
For further information about the position, please contact Prof. Dr. Ece Ozkan Elsen (email: ece.oezkanelsen@unibas.ch).
Please submit your application as a single PDF via the online portal, including your CV, a motivation letter (max. 1 page), diplomas and transcripts, and contact details of two referees.